Iskander strike on Odesa agricultural site leaves one dead

A Russian Iskander ballistic missile struck an agricultural facility in the Odesa district on Sunday evening, killing one civilian and leaving three others injured. Regional governor Oleh Kiper confirmed the attack via Telegram, noting that the impact ignited fuel storage tanks and several vehicles parked at the site.

Emergency crews responded to the Odesa district following the strike, which triggered large fires across the facility's storage area. The regional administration continues to assess the extent of the damage to the site’s infrastructure. While local officials have provided these initial casualty figures, independent verification of the incident remains pending.
